To determine the name and formula of an unknown chemical solution using conductivity, pH level, and litmus paper, you would need to follow a systematic approach and perform a series of tests.

1. Conductivity: Start by measuring the conductivity of the unknown chemical solution using a conductivity meter. This will indicate the ability of the solution to conduct electricity. Record the conductivity value.

2. pH Level: Measure the pH of the solution using a pH meter or pH indicator paper. The pH value will determine the acidity or basicity of the solution. Note down the pH value.

3. Litmus Paper Test: Perform the litmus paper test by using red and blue litmus papers. Place a drop of the unknown solution on separate pieces of red and blue litmus paper. Observe the color change that occurs on each paper.

a. If the blue litmus paper turns red, it indicates that the solution is acidic. This suggests the presence of hydrogen ions (H+).

b. If the red litmus paper turns blue, it indicates that the solution is basic. This suggests the presence of hydroxide ions (OH-).

Note: If there is no change in color on either litmus paper, it suggests that the solution is neutral.

4. Solution Name and Formula: Based on the information gathered from the above tests, you can make an educated guess about the solution's name and formula. However, keep in mind that this method only provides preliminary information, and further analysis may be required to confirm the exact compound.

- Conductivity: High conductivity suggests the presence of ions in the solution, which can indicate the presence of an ionic compound.

- pH Level: Based on the pH value, you can determine whether the solution is acidic, neutral, or basic.

- Litmus Paper Test: The color change observed on the litmus papers will help determine whether the solution is acidic or basic.

By combining the information from conductivity, pH level, and litmus paper tests, you can make an informed guess about the name and formula of the unknown chemical solution. However, it is important to note that further analysis, such as spectroscopy or elemental analysis, may be necessary to definitively identify the specific compound.
